The ceremony expects to have the presence of 400 artists nationwide from totally different musical genres.

The countdown has begun for the occasions to happen. Pulsar Awards 2024, one of the vital ceremonies in Chilean music and right here we reveal who they’re los nominees and when it may be seen.

The Chilean Society of Musical Authors and Performers (SCD) has all the pieces prepared for the tenth version of the occasion that hopes to assemble close to 400 figures from the world of music and the place the very best of the nationwide business can be highlighted in 20 various classes.

When and the place will the ceremony be broadcast on TV?

The Pulsar Awards 2024 ceremony can be broadcast this Thursday June 6 round 22:30 hours By tv. On this event, TVN would be the tv firm that can broadcast the occasion, which can be hosted by Eduardo Fuentes.
